= head1 Apache::Authn:: Redmine
Redmine - a mod_perl module to authenticate webdav subversion users
against redmine database
= head1 SYNOPSIS
This module allow anonymous users to browse public project and
registred users to browse and commit their project . Authentication is
done against the redmine database or the LDAP configured in redmine .
This method is far simpler than the one with pam_ * and works with all
database without an hassle but you need to have apache / mod_perl on the
svn server .
= head1 INSTALLATION
For this to automagically work , you need to have a recent reposman . rb
( after r860 ) and if you already use reposman , read the last section to
migrate .
Sorry ruby users but you need some perl modules , at least mod_perl2 ,
DBI and DBD:: mysql ( or the DBD driver for you database as it should
work on allmost all databases ) .
On debian / ubuntu you must do :
aptitude install libapache - dbi - perl libapache2 - mod - perl2 libdbd - mysql - perl
If your Redmine users use LDAP authentication , you will also need
Authen::Simple:: LDAP ( and IO::Socket:: SSL if LDAPS is used ) :
aptitude install libauthen - simple - ldap - perl libio - socket - ssl - perl
= head1 CONFIGURATION
## This module has to be in your perl path
## eg: /usr/lib/perl5/Apache/Authn/Redmine.pm
PerlLoadModule Apache::Authn:: Redmine
< Location / svn >
DAV svn
SVNParentPath "/var/svn"
AuthType Basic
AuthName redmine
Require valid - user
PerlAuthenHandler Apache::Authn::Redmine:: authen_handler
PerlAuthzHandler Apache::Authn::Redmine:: authz_handler
## for mysql
RedmineDSN "DBI:mysql:database=databasename;host=my.db.server"
## for postgres
# RedmineDSN "DBI:Pg:dbname=databasename;host=my.db.server"
RedmineDbUser "redmine"
RedmineDbPass "password"
## Optional where clause (fulltext search would be slow and
## database dependant).
# RedmineDbWhereClause "and members.role_id IN (1,2)"
## Optional credentials cache size
# RedmineCacheCredsMax 50
</Location>
To be able to browse repository inside redmine , you must add something
like that :
< Location / svn - private >
DAV svn
SVNParentPath "/var/svn"
Order deny , allow
Deny from all
# only allow reading orders
< Limit GET PROPFIND OPTIONS REPORT >
Allow from redmine . server . ip
</Limit>
</Location>
and you will have to use this reposman . rb command line to create repository :
reposman . rb - - redmine my . redmine . server - - svn - dir /var/s vn - - owner www - data - u http: //s vn . server /svn-private/
= head1 MIGRATION FROM OLDER RELEASES
If you use an older reposman . rb ( r860 or before ) , you need to change
rights on repositories to allow the apache user to read and write
S < them : >
sudo chown - R www - data /var/s vn / *
sudo chmod - R u + w /var/s vn / *
And you need to upgrade at least reposman . rb ( after r860 ) .
